Three players independently and simultaneously choose integer numbers between (and including) 10 and 100. Players are paid the lower of the three numbers, and, in addition, an amount R = 4 is transferred from the player with the higher number to the player with the lower number. If the three numbers are equal, no transfer is made. If two players choose the same number and this number is the highest, each one transfers 2 to the player with the lower number (that receives 4). If two players choose the same number and this number is the lowest, each one receives 2 from the player with the higher number (that pays 4).

a. Find the best response of Player 1 to player 2 choosing 20 and player 3 choosing 30.

b. Find all Nash equilibria in pure strategies
